摘  要:Light nuclei are few-body quantal systems and historically their spectra were thefirst to be studied experimentally.In a recent review,the existing experimental data from the stable N¼Z doubly-odd nuclei and spectroscopic studies have been discussed,as well as the b decay of the corresponding isobaric multiplets[1].The description of nuclear many-body systems derived fromfirst principles remains one of the most challenging research areas over the past decades because of the complex nature and limited knowledge of fundamental forces among nucleons,emerging from either meson-exchange theory or quantum chromodynamics(QCD).
